Missed the last date to enrol

If you couldn’t enrol before the deadline for an exceptional reason, you may be eligible to enrol late.

Before you apply

Here are some things to be mindful of before applying for late enrolment:

  • Late enrolment is only approved in exceptional circumstances on a case-by-case basis
  • Requests will not be accepted after the deadline
  • Unit reinstatements must be requested within 48-hours of withdrawal and can only be assessed up to the study period’s census date. Requests must include an explanation for the initial withdrawal of the unit, along with supporting documentation demonstrating exceptional circumstances.

Quick tip: Make sure you have capacity to catch up and undertake the unit you request for late enrolment.

To be eligible you must:

  • provide supporting documentation with your application
    • any communication/advice received from the university
    • evidence of delayed outcome of appeal/advice that prevented you from enrolling
    • medical certificate/letter explaining the medical circumstances/ traumatic experience preventing you from enrolling on time
    • death certificate and proof of relationship with the deceased (birth certificate/passport/family card)
    • travel documentation (visa copy and itinerary)
  • plan the unit you want to be enrolled into via eStudent
  • ensure you don’t need Special Approval or Credit Overload for the unit

Circumstances eligible to apply for late enrolment

The following circumstances, with the appropriate supporting evidence, are eligible for a late enrolment application to be considered:

  • an administrative delay by Macquarie that prevented on-time enrolment
  • delay in your visa grant notification
  • personal or family reasons
  • serious medical illness or injury to you or a close family member
  • death of a family member such as a parent or grandparent
  • a major political upheaval or natural disaster in your home country requiring emergency travel or disruption to your studies
  • a traumatic experience eg. accident or crime

Ineligible circumstances for late enrolment

The following circumstances are not eligible for your late enrolment application to be considered:

  • are having financial difficulty
  • have work commitments
  • don’t have a Credit Overload approved for enrolment in the specified unit
  • are wanting to enrol in a unit for the wrong session
